Abstract

The utility model relates to a control box, in particular to a control box with the function of automatically guided connecting, which solves the problems of twisted forcing, unreliable connection and bad vibration performance of connectors caused by inaccurate positioning as a plug-in board and a cabinet back board in existing control boxes are connected in fixed mode, and comprises an inner box body, a cabinet back board and a cabinet external frame, wherein the inner box body is provided with a plug-in board, the cabinet back board is provided with a connector whose position is corresponding to that of the plug-in board, the upper and the lower sides of the rear side of the cabinet back board are opened with a row of card grooves along the traversing direction, the upper and the lower ends of the rear side of each connector are respectively provided with cards fastened with corresponding card grooves, the upper and the lower ends of the front side of each connector are provided with pin holes respectively, and the upper and the lower ends of the plug-in board are provided with positioning pins which are mutually matched with the pin holes. The control box has simple structure and reasonable design, can prevent the connector from twisted force, the cabinet from wearing and unreliable connection caused by inappropriate positioning, prolongs the service life of the control box, has excellent vibration performance, and can be widely used in controlling devices which are frequently pulled and inserted.

Description

Band is from the control cabinet of the linkage function that leads
Technical field
The utility model relates to a kind of control cabinet, is specially a kind of band control cabinet from the linkage function that leads, and is particularly useful for the field that railway locomotive etc. requires high reliability to connect.
Background technology
At present, the cabinet of standard and rack, its connected mode is relatively more fixing, concrete structure is that the connector and the card of each card front end in the inner bin welds together, the connector of pegging graft mutually with card on the cabinet backboard is also fixed, like this in the plug process of whole cabinet, the connector distortion is stressed because the location is forbidden to be easy to cause, cabinet wearing and tearing and connect problems such as unreliable.Especially in the railway locomotive field that requires high reliability, connect unreliable meeting and cause serious fault, even influence traffic safety, simultaneously when being used for the environment of high vibration frequency, because between connector and the card is Welding Structure, the welding position stress ratio is more concentrated, causes fracture easily.
Summary of the invention
The utility model adopts fixed form to be connected for the card that solves in the existing control cabinet with the cabinet backboard, exist because the location is forbidden to be easy to cause problems such as the connector distortion is stressed, cabinet weares and teares and it is unreliable to connect, resistance to shock difference, the control cabinet of a kind of band from the linkage function that leads is provided.
The utility model is to adopt following technical scheme to realize: band is from the control cabinet of the linkage function that leads, comprise inner bin, cabinet backboard and be used for fixing the cabinet housing of cabinet backboard, card is installed in the inner bin, the cabinet backboard is provided with and card position connector one to one, innovative point of the present utility model is that cabinet backboard rear side upper and lower has row's draw-in groove along horizontal direction, and the upper and lower side of each connector rear side is respectively equipped with the card with the respective card slot clamping; Connector front side upper and lower side is respectively equipped with pin-and-hole, and the card upper and lower side is provided with the alignment pin that cooperatively interacts with pin-and-hole.In the above-mentioned parts, the cabinet backboard is control cabinet and outside interface, connects by lead and realizes controlled function; The cabinet housing is used for fixing the cabinet backboard.Above-mentioned card can produce the less displacement of amplitude up and down in draw-in groove, thereby making connector can produce slightly with respect to the cabinet backboard moves, like this, when card and connector are pegged graft, rely on the alignment pin on the card to make the removable connector on the cabinet backboard produce suitable displacement, in moving process, make alignment pin insert in the pin-and-hole smoothly, thereby make inner bin and cabinet backboard closely link together reliably, and this kind connected mode anti-vibration performance is good, can be used for the dither occasion.
Compared with prior art, the utility model is simple in structure, reasonable in design, this band has effectively avoided existing connector to adopt rigid the connection with card and a lot of problems of bringing from the control cabinet of guiding function, such as the location improperly cause that connector distortion is stressed, the cabinet wearing and tearing and connect unreliable etc., effectively prolonged the useful life of control cabinet, and resistance to shock is good, can be widely used in the control device that need often carry out plug, especially in the railway locomotive field that requires high reliability
